Factors to Consider When Choosing Best Ladders For Gutter Cleaning

Ladder Height Requirements

You need a ladder that reaches well beyond the roofline to ensure you can work comfortably without overextending. A safe rule of thumb is to choose a ladder that allows you to stand at least three feet above the gutter line when you are on the top rung. This provides enough clearance to reach into the trough while keeping your center of gravity firmly within the ladder rails.

Material Strength And Weight

Aluminum is the gold standard for gutter work because it is lightweight yet durable enough to resist bending under pressure. While fiberglass is heavier, it is the only choice if your home has overhead power lines near the roof, as it does not conduct electricity. Always check the load capacity, which should be rated for at least 250 to 300 pounds to account for your body weight plus the tools you are carrying.

Stability Accessories

A standard ladder leaning directly against a gutter will likely dent or crush it. Use a ladder stabilizer or standoff, which acts like a bridge to hold the ladder away from the building. This simple tool shifts the weight onto the roof shingles or the wall instead of the delicate gutter system, providing a much wider base for better balance.

Feet And Grip

Gutter cleaning often happens on uneven ground or wet grass, so the base of your ladder needs pivoting safety shoes with rubber treads. If you work on soft soil, consider using a ladder leveler to ensure the ladder stays perfectly vertical. A crooked ladder is like a trap waiting to spring, so never rely on shims or wood scraps to level out the base.

Ladder Type Selection

Extension ladders are the most effective for gutters because they allow you to adjust the height to match your eave lines perfectly. Multi-position ladders are versatile, but they can be heavy and complex to adjust while you are standing on the lawn. Stick to a simple, high-quality extension ladder for the most direct and stable experience.

Frequently Asked Questions

How do I know what size ladder I need for my house?

Measure the distance from the ground to the bottom of your gutter. You should add six to eight feet to that number to account for the angle of the ladder, which should be set at a four-to-one ratio. This means for every four feet of height, the base should be one foot away from the wall.

Can I lean my ladder directly against the gutters?

You really should not do this, as gutters are easily damaged by the pressure. A ladder standoff is a necessary investment that pushes the ladder away from the gutter. It protects your property and gives you a much more stable platform to reach the debris.

What is the safest way to set up the ladder?

Place the ladder on a flat, solid surface and verify the base is secure before climbing. Have someone hold the bottom of the ladder while you ascend if possible. Always maintain three points of contact with the ladder at all times, keeping your body centered between the rails.

Is fiberglass better than aluminum for this job?

Fiberglass is safer if you are working near electrical wires because it is a non-conductive material. Aluminum is much easier to carry around the yard, but it is dangerous if you accidentally touch a power line. Choose fiberglass for maximum safety if your home layout includes nearby utility lines.

How often should I inspect the ladder for damage?

Check your ladder before every single use to look for bent rungs, loose rivets, or cracked side rails. If you find any structural damage, do not use the ladder under any circumstances. A quick pre-climb scan is the best insurance against a fall.
